wake-robin (n.)

  1. any liliaceous plant of the genus Trillium having a whorl of three leaves at the top of the stem with a single three-petaled flower

    [ Syn: trillium , wood lily ]

  2. common American spring-flowering woodland herb having sheathing leaves and an upright club-shaped spadix with overarching green and purple spathe producing scarlet berries

    [ Syn: jack-in-the-pulpit , indian turnip , arisaema triphyllum , arisaema atrorubens ]
